Rappin' With ReefBum is a LIVE talk show with host Keith Berkelhamer and guests from the reef keeping community. In this episode I chat with John Coppolino, A.K.A. Copps. John keeps about 2500 gallons of saltwater aquariums, most being reefs. In addition to publishing articles and speaking at conferences, including three past MACNAs, John has spoken to reef clubs in over twenty states. His systems have been featured in publications in Asia, Europe, and the United States. These include the book “The Coral Reef Aquarium” by Tony Vargas.
John is also one of just two people to have received the prestigious Reef Central Tank of the Month for two different systems (September ’04 and January ’11). In the summer of 2013 John started building his largest system yet, a 1300 gallon SPS display, a 240 gallon anemone display and two six foot frag tanks that are installed in the “forever home” he and his wife built. John also has had a number of SPS corals named after him.
